shaiwa msx addict Mensajes: 287 | Publicado: Septiembre 02 2006, 22:40   |
You can try to contact Sergei Bulba at http://bulba.at.kz/
A long time ago i've asked him the same question about PT3 format info, this is his anwer:
{
Yes, I can. For begin, try to see VTM2PT3 and PT32VTM converters (in
VT II sources, trfuncs.pas). VTM is a built-in VT II structure (easy
to understand). Any questions are welcome 
}
Didn't got far due lack of time but maybe it can help you out.
He may have a english translation by now but a russian description is at his website. Probably your russian is as good as mine
The loader/player you probably have to write yourself if want it in .C , i only know there are some ASM versions.
